#76EA95 Color
#76EA95 is rgb(118, 234, 149) in RGB, hsl(136, 73%, 69%) in HSL, and about cmyk(50%, 0%, 36%, 8%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Light Green (#90EE90),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 7.88.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#76EA95 Channel Values
How #76EA95 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 118 · G 234 · B 149 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 136° · S 73% · L 69%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 136° · S 50% · V 92%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 50% · M 0% · Y 36% · K 8%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 1.5:1 vs white · 13.97: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#76EA95 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#76EA95 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#76EA95?
#76EA95 is a light green — rgb(118, 234, 149) in RGB and hsl(136, 73%, 69%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Light Green (#90EE90),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 7.88.
What is the RGB value of #76EA95?
#76EA95 is rgb(118, 234, 149) — red 118, green 234, and blue 149 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#76EA95?
#76EA95 converts to approximately cmyk(50%, 0%, 36%, 8%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#76EA95 be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#76EA95 scores 1.5:1 against white and 13.97: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#76EA95 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#76EA95 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is lightgreen (#90EE90) at a CIE76 distance of 7.88,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
